I guess I’ve been getting paid for 25 or so years but only recently did I become a union girl… AGMA – American Guild of Musical Artists! Singing is more a lifestyle than a goal for me… I can’t seem to get away from it, even when I have tried!
I sing professionally for the San Diego Opera and sang both Opera and Operetta professionally in the San Francisco Bay area for 17 years prior to that. I am a Stage Director as well, but my primary love is performance.
